What is a Laser Engraver?
A laser engraver is a machine that uses a focused laser beam to or mark materials. Unlike traditional engraving methods, which use mechanical tools, laser engravers offer non-contact processing, resulting in cleaner cuts and more intricate designs. For CNC applications, these machines are integral for creating detailed engravings on various materials like metal, wood, and plastic.
Applications of Laser Engravers in CNC
Laser engravers are versatile tools with a wide range of applications in CNC manufacturing:
- Custom Prototyping: Ideal for creating precise prototypes quickly and efficiently.
- Metal Engraving: Perfect for marking serial numbers, logos, or detailed patterns on metal surfaces.
- Woodworking: Creates intricate designs and textures in woodwork projects.
- Plastic Marking: Used for labeling products with high precision and durability.

How Does a Laser Engraver Work?
A laser engraver works by directing a focused laser beam at the material’s surface. The laser vaporizes or melts the material, creating precise cuts or marks. CNC software controls the laser’s movement, enabling intricate designs and patterns.

Maintenance Tips for Laser Engravers
To keep your laser engraver functioning optimally:
- Regularly clean the lens to maintain beam focus.
- Ensure proper ventilation to prevent overheating.
- Update software regularly for the latest features and security.
